92 190E Radiator Boiling sound-temp gauge >

I have a 1992 190e that has been very well kept since new. The other day I was driving and when i turned the car off, i could hear the raditator making a boiling sound. Then when i started the car again, I noticed the temperature guage going towards hot. Someone told me this sounds like a thermostat gone bad. Please help. How much should something like this cost to fix? Is it a big deal?

Yes, it could be a defective thermostat. Buy a new thermostat and O-ring (the O-ring might come with the thermostat), remove the 3 bolts that hold down the thermostat housing, remove old thermostat and O-ring, install new thermostat and O-ring. 10 minute job.
